The Tenacious Mindset, a Biblical Healing Study Guide
There are six study guides in this series on healing. The first two build information why people should believe God about being healed and that it is His will for all mankind to be healed. Starting with the fall of Adam and Eve, sickness and disease entered the world. They were made perfect, and after the fall their bodies started deteriorating they died (Romans 5:11, 12). There was now a need to be healed because death passed upon all mankind, and God was and still is willing to heal us

This Study Guide gives information on Paul’s decision not to go to Jerusalem
The fourth Biblical Healing Study Guide shows how Paul made wrong decisions toward the end of his ministry which hampered his ministry should he not have gone to Jerusalem. Acts 2:41-47 shows the greatness what his ministry should have been. Believers today deal with the same attacks. Repetition of scripture and verse build your understanding to apply the principals of God’s word in times of need
